Why Good Intentions Don't Always Cut the Grease

Most homemade cleaning recipes fail for one of three reasons: improper proportions, mismatched surface compatibility, or unrealistic expectations. A vinegar solution is acidic, which makes it great for dissolving hard-water deposits but terrible for natural stone like marble or granite. Baking soda is abrasive, which helps scour but can dull glossy finishes or scratch acrylic tubs. Castile soap, while gentle, can leave a soap scum residue in hard water, especially when used at high concentrations.

Before you mix anything, identify what you actually need to clean. A bathroom with soap scum needs a different approach than a kitchen with baked-on grease. A DIY degreaser might work for your range hood but ruin a delicate glass surface. The most effective green cleaning system isn't a single recipe; it's a small toolbox of purpose-built, simple formulas that target common soils without harsh chemicals.

Building Your Green Cleaning Toolkit

You don't need twenty different bottles. Start with five basic ingredients: white vinegar, baking soda, castile soap, hydrogen peroxide, and washing soda. These are widely available, relatively inexpensive, and can tackle most household messes. But think about how you'll store them. The worst outcome is mixing a large batch, discovering it doesn't suit your water hardness, and having to dispose of an unusable cleaner. Make small test batches first.

Also consider the physical tools you use to clean. Scratchy sponges, fraying cloths, and disposable wipes often end up in the landfill after just a few uses. A set of durable microfiber cloths or reusable cloth napkins can serve double duty for dusting and polishing, but they also need to be laundered regularly. That wash cycle uses water and energy, so only swap if you're willing to maintain the reusable alternative properly.

The All-Purpose Cleaner That Actually Works

Here's a recipe that has worked for many households without leaving residue: combine one part water with one part white vinegar in a spray bottle, add a few drops of castile soap, and shake gently. Use it on countertops, tiles, sinks, and many glass surfaces. The vinegar cuts through grime, while the soap helps lift oil and food residues. But test it on an inconspicuous area first, especially on stone, wood, or painted surfaces. If you have hard water, reduce the soap to avoid film.

For daily kitchen wipe-downs, a simple soap-and-water mixture is often enough. Degreaser for Tough Kitchen Messes

For greasy stovetops or range hoods, a paste of baking soda and a little water works well. Apply it to the greasy area, let it sit for five minutes, then scrub with a sponge. For stubborn burnt-on food, add a splash of vinegar to create a foaming action that lifts carbonized bits. Rinse thoroughly. This method avoids harsh oven cleaners that release toxic fumes.

However, be mindful that baking soda can scratch some finishes. Test on a hidden spot before using on enamel, aluminum, or glass-ceramic cooktops. Also, never mix vinegar and baking soda in a closed bottle; the foaming reaction can build pressure and cause a mess or even a mild explosion.

Glass and Mirror Cleaner without Streaks

The classic recipe is one part water, one part vinegar, and a few drops of dish soap or Castile soap. Fill a spray bottle, shake, and use on windows and mirrors. The trick is to use a lint-free cloth, not paper towels. Microfiber cloths work well, but you can also use an old cotton t-shirt. The soap reduces surface tension, preventing beading and streaks.

If vinegar still leaves streaks, try a solution of one tablespoon of cornstarch in one cup of water, shaken well in a spray bottle. The cornstarch acts as a mild abrasive that polishes the glass. Again, test first. And if you're cleaning large windows, consider using a squeegee for speed and efficiency, reducing the number of cloths you need to wash.

Bathroom Cleaner That Avoids Soap Scum

Soap scum is alkaline, so an acid like vinegar should dissolve it. But direct vinegar can be too aggressive on grout or caulk. A diluted vinegar solution (1:1 with water) can be sprayed on shower doors and tiles, left for a few minutes, then scrubbed with a non-abrasive sponge. For everyday maintenance, you can use a homemade castile soap spray, which lifts light residues.

For deep cleaning, a paste of baking soda and hydrogen peroxide (avoid hydrogen peroxide on colored grout) works well. Let it sit for 15 minutes, then scrub and rinse. This removes grime without chlorine bleach. But remember that hydrogen peroxide is a bleaching agent, so protect your clothing and wear gloves.

The Hard Truth About Disinfecting

DIY cleaners often sanitize but may not disinfect. Vinegar is a mild disinfectant, but it doesn't kill all pathogens. Hydrogen peroxide is effective against many germs, but it's not a broad-spectrum disinfectant. The U.S. Environmental Protection Agency (EPA) regulates disinfectants; a product must be registered as a disinfectant to make specific claims. If you're cleaning up raw meat juices or dealing with illness in the home, you may need a registered disinfectant. That doesn't mean you can't be eco-friendly—look for EPA-registered disinfectants with third-party certifications, or use disposable wipes only where necessary. Otherwise, soap and water physically removes microbes, which is often sufficient in a home kitchen.

Choosing the Right Cleaning Cloths

Instead of buying new cloths, repurpose old t-shirts, towels, or flannel sheets. Cut them into squares for dusting and wiping. This reduces textile waste and avoids the embodied energy of producing new cloths. If you buy cloths, choose undyed, unbleached options that last longer. Water Use in Cleaning

Many homemade recipes require water, but you can reduce water use during cleaning by not over-wetting surfaces. Use a spray bottle to apply cleaner precisely, rather than pouring from a bucket. Rinse with a damp cloth, not running water. For floors, a microfiber mop uses less water than a traditional mop and bucket. Storage and Labeling

When you do mix homemade cleaners, store them in clearly labeled glass bottles. Do not reuse bottles that originally contained toxic chemicals without thorough washing. Melted cleaning products can react with the next contents. A simple label with the ingredient list and date prevents accidents. Use opaque or amber glass for hydrogen peroxide to prevent degradation from light.

Maintaining Tools and Equipment

Your cleaning tools are an investment. Wash brushes, cloths, and mop pads regularly. Disinfect sponges by microwaving them wet for two minutes (only if they don't contain metal) or running them through a dishwasher cycle. Replace them when they start to smell or shed.
